Each day, a farmer brought the water from a spring to the village in two large amphoras, which he tied on the back of a donkey, which trotted alongside him.
One of the amphoras, the old and full of cracks, leaked the water during the journey. The other, new and perfect, retained all the content without losing a drop.
The old and cracked amphora felt humiliated and useless, especially since the new amphora did not miss the opportunity to point out its perfection: "I don't spill even a drop of water!".
One morning, the old amphora confided to the master: “You know, I am aware of my limitations. You waste time, effort and money because of me. When we get to the village I am half empty. Forgive my weakness and my wounds. "
The following day, during the journey, the master turned to the cracked amphora and said to her: "Look at the roadside". "It is so beautiful! That part of the road is full of flowers! " answered the amphora. "Have you seen it? And all this flowers have grown here thanks to you," said the master. “It is you who have watered the side of the road every day. I bought a bag of flower seeds and sowed them along the way, and without knowing it and without wanting it, you watered them every day. Now, the beautiful flowers appeared!" The old amphora never told anyone, but that day she felt herself bursting and cracking with joy. We are all full of wounds and cracks, but if we want, we can do wonders with our imperfections.
